Dakota Johnson is known for her chic and effortless style, and she didn’t disappoint at the 2023 Telluride Film Festival in Colorado. The actress stepped out in a sheer crochet dress from Chloé’s Fall/Winter 2023 runway collection that was both stylish and playful, while attending a screening of her film Daddio.

The head-turning Chloé dress was made from cream-colored linen, cashmere and silk lace knit, giving the maxi dress a light and delicate aesthetic. The fall-forward garment was complete with intricate stitching, a gathered waist, bell sleeves, and hand knit-covered buttons.

The see-through fabric revealed a white one-piece underneath, which gave the look a touch of modesty despite its revealing nature. Johnson accessorized with black boots and a matching black Gucci purse. Her entire ensemble exuded an air of romantic femininity with a mix of boho chic.

The dress was a perfect choice for the Telluride Film Festival, which is known for its relaxed atmosphere. It was also a refreshing change of pace from the more formal gowns that are often seen at red carpets. Johnson was proof that you can be stylish without sacrificing comfort or personality, while also giving us some inspiration for our upcoming fall fashions.

The 2023 Telluride Film Festival was set against the majestic backdrop of Telluride, Colorado, from August 31 to September 4. This cinematic extravaganza showcased over eighty feature films, shorts, and revival programs hailing from twenty-nine countries. The festival was a rich tapestry of filmmaker Tributes, Conversations, Seminars, Student Programs, and Festivities.
